Output 30eb4ad844263592e6668622b1049d760fa85ebbedd514b6c9a5fc98d25e7eda:0
- value
- 17746659
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26674e4bd41aea600a76884c6d67558bb32f0860 OP_EQUAL
- address
- 35C5MecFCbJjvBHezPFXKNK8YJ4sjGcJxi
- transaction
- 30eb4ad844263592e6668622b1049d760fa85ebbedd514b6c9a5fc98d25e7eda
- confirmations
- 371603
- spent
- true